"I won't dive with any other suit"


Anton diving in his DUI tls350 drysuit Dear DUI,

I started diving in Cypress in 1993 and have made about 1100 dives. After that I became a PADI instructor and I fell in love with deep wreck dives. For these dives, buoyancy is really important. When I dive, I use only enough gas in my suit to loft my undergarment and feel comfortable. My buoyancy I do with my wing.

I originally bought the DUI suit for the cold dives in Holland. I'm a big guy, 2 meters and 120 kg. I always had problems finding a drysuit that would fit. DUI made a made-to-measure suit for me. Ever since I got it, I have not dived with any other suit.

DUI is the most comfortable suit and, with the front zipper, I can put it on all by myself (of course, I am a good DIR diver and I never dive alone).

Now I only use the DUI even in warm water. It is great and it is so comfortable and I wear some light cotton underwear underneath. It is perfect. I do not need to wash the salt water off after the dive - only my face.

Once I damaged the suit on a wreck but the service to repair the suit was very good and fast.Getting ready for their scuba dive in DUI drysuit

I will definitely be getting another DUI soon with RockBoots!
